The American Lindy Hop Championships is a dance convention dedicated primarily to the father of all swing dances, the Lindy Hop. The event started Halloween weekend in 1998 produced, in part, with the aid of Boogie Dance Productions, a New York based dance promoter. The first event happened over a four-day weekend at the old Playboy Resort in Great Gorge, New Jersey. It was chronicled in Life Magazine's Year in Pictures edition as a first-of-its-kind event promoting Lindy Hop and it's sister dances at the time - tap, jazz and blues dancing. It hosted an international audience of dancers who came to be part of the first event since the extended Swing Era to concentrate on Lindy Hop.
